Have lived in Maryville for three years...
I love Maryville! I moved here following a divorce with my five children and found the town and the people warm and welcoming. We were able to find low-income housing within two months of arriving and my kids are thriving at Foothills Elementary School in the city district. You will want to make sure you live IN the city, NOT the county, for good schools though. Foothills is like a private school and 96% of the teachers there are Christians! Even if you are not a Christian, you can't deny that the children will receive good, kind teaching and morals as they go through their days. My daughters have phonetic disabilities that have been overcome through the Learning Lab systems they offered in these schools (we knew them as Special Ed).
Maryville is a very small town with not a lot for entertainment or fine eating, but Knoxville is only 20 minutes away and has all you need for fun. UT is also located in Knoxville and the Vols are big around here. I can also recommend a good daycare, several good churches and you will love the parks here. Housing starts anywhere from $119,000 for 3/2's to way up in the millions. There aren't many apartment complexes to choose from, but there are lots of rental homes with decent price tags ($700-1200 for 3/2's).
I hope you enjoy Maryville as much as I do.
